Understanding Material Composition and Physical Properties

The foundation of any successful procurement strategy for this category lies in a precise understanding of the raw materials and their physical characteristics. While the search term specifies "transparent" and "water soluble," the available product data reveals a diverse range of paper types, including standard art paper, thermal paper, and wood pulp-based materials. It is critical to distinguish that "water soluble" is a functional property that may not be universally present in all paper products labeled under similar categories.

When evaluating material specifications, buyers must verify the specific pulping method and fiber composition. The supplied context indicates that some products utilize "Wood Pulp" with a "Chemical-Mechanical Pulp" method. This suggests a specific manufacturing process that influences the paper's strength and solubility profile. Furthermore, the hardness of the material is a key observation; some listed products are characterized as "Soft," which is a desirable trait for applications requiring conformability to irregular surfaces, such as curved bottles or complex machinery packaging.

Transparency is another critical attribute. The data notes that certain products are "Opaque," while the target keyword explicitly seeks "transparent" variants. This discrepancy highlights the necessity for rigorous verification. A supplier claiming to offer transparent water-soluble paper must provide physical samples or technical data sheets confirming the optical properties. Buyers should not assume that a product with "Art Paper" or "Thermal Paper" in its description inherently possesses transparency or water solubility unless explicitly stated in the product specifications. The presence of a "Glassine" backing paper in some listings suggests a potential layering technique that might affect the final transparency or release properties of the adhesive side.

Application Scenarios and Functional Requirements

The utility of printable transparent water-soluble paper is dictated by its intended application. The supplied facts highlight several distinct use cases, ranging from "Custom Sticker" and "Shipping Label" to "Protective Packaging Material for Cargo Containers." This diversity underscores the need for buyers to match the material properties to the specific environmental conditions of the end-use.

One prominent application mentioned is for "Applications Under Conditions of High Humidity." This is a critical differentiator. Standard paper degrades in high humidity, but water-soluble paper is designed to dissolve. If the product is intended for high-humidity environments, the solubility profile must be engineered to resist premature dissolution while still meeting the end-of-life disposal requirements. Conversely, if the product is for "Bottled Beverage" or "Food" labeling, the material must be food-safe and capable of withstanding moisture during transport without losing adhesion or integrity.

The data also points to specialized uses such as "for Packing of Precision Machinery and Precision I." In these scenarios, the paper likely serves as a temporary protective barrier that dissolves upon contact with water, leaving no residue on sensitive equipment. This requires a high degree of purity in the "Wood Pulp" or "Art Paper" used, ensuring that no chemical residues interfere with the machinery. The "Water Transfer" attribute listed in the context further supports the idea that some products are designed for transfer applications, where the image or label is transferred to a surface and the backing dissolves.

For "Protective Packaging Material for Cargo Containers," the material must offer significant tensile strength. The "Soft" hardness attribute observed in some products might be less suitable for heavy cargo protection compared to a stiffer variant. Buyers must verify if the "Waterproof" feature listed in some contexts refers to the adhesive or the paper itself. If the paper is waterproof, it contradicts the "water soluble" requirement unless the solubility is triggered by a specific condition, such as immersion in hot water or a specific chemical solution. Clarifying this distinction is essential to avoid procurement failures.

Compliance, Certification, and Safety Standards

In the realm of B2B procurement, compliance and certification are non-negotiable, particularly for products used in food, pharmaceutical, and consumer goods sectors. The available data includes a reference to "FSC" (Forest Stewardship Council) certification, though it is noted as low-confidence background information. This implies that while FSC certification is a relevant standard to consider, it cannot be assumed for any specific product without direct verification from the supplier.

Buyers must actively request proof of compliance with relevant standards. For food applications, the material must meet local and international food safety regulations. The "Food" usage attribute in the data suggests that some products are marketed for this purpose, but the buyer must confirm that the specific batch or product line holds the necessary certifications. Similarly, for "Medicine" and "Price Tags" applications, the paper must not leach harmful substances.

The "Standard" attribute in the data often refers to physical dimensions (e.g., "1070mm/ANY SIZE") rather than regulatory standards. Buyers should not conflate size standards with safety certifications. Instead, they must inquire about specific regulatory approvals such as FDA compliance for food contact, REACH compliance for chemical safety in the EU, or other regional equivalents. The "Custom Size" standard indicates flexibility in manufacturing but does not inherently guarantee regulatory compliance.

Additionally, the "Hardness" and "Transparency" attributes are physical observations, not safety claims. A product being "Soft" or "Opaque" does not indicate its safety profile. Buyers must ensure that the "Chemical-Mechanical Pulp" method used does not introduce hazardous byproducts. The absence of specific certification data in the provided facts necessitates a proactive approach where the buyer demands documentation rather than relying on general product descriptions.
